SGH Concepts is an integral part of the Omaha, NE construction community with roots dating back to 1949. As a division of SGH Redglaze Holdings, Inc., SGH Concepts provides premium products and innovative solutions to architectural design challenges. SGH Concepts manufactures, supplies, distributes, and installs architectural products including exterior wall cladding and envelopes for commercial buildings, interior products, and day lighting systems.
